On Wed, Sep 26, 2018 at 04:31:12PM +0800, Zong Li wrote:
> diff --git a/lib/udivmoddi4.c b/lib/udivmoddi4.c
> new file mode 100644
> index 0000000..6518b3a
> --- /dev/null
> +++ b/lib/udivmoddi4.c
> @@ -0,0 +1,309 @@

needs and SPDX tag.

> +/*
> + * This program is free software; you can redistribute it and/or modify it under
> + * the terms of the GNU General Public License as published by the Free
> + * Software Foundation; either version 3, or (at your option) any later
> + * version.

We can't take GPLv3 code for the kernel.

> + * Under Section 7 of GPL version 3, you are granted additional
> + * permissions described in the GCC Runtime Library Exception, version
> + * 3.1, as published by the Free Software Foundation.
> + *
> + * You should have received a copy of the GNU General Public License and
> + * a copy of the GCC Runtime Library Exception along with this program;
> + * see the files COPYING3 and COPYING.RUNTIME respectively.

unless this exception somehow counts (which I doubt), but for that we'd
actually need it in the tree.
